
对于仍在广泛使用Windows 7操作系统的用户而言,如何利用系统自带的或兼容的虚拟化工具,搭建一个高效、稳定的虚拟机环境,无疑是一个极具价值的话题
本文将深入探讨如何在Windows 7环境下安装和使用虚拟机,旨在帮助用户轻松掌握这一技能,充分利用虚拟化带来的便利
一、虚拟机技术概述 虚拟机(Virtual Machine, VM)是一种通过软件模拟出的具有完整硬件系统功能的计算机环境
它允许用户在同一物理机上运行多个操作系统,每个操作系统实例运行在其独立的虚拟环境中,互不干扰
这种技术的核心在于虚拟化层(Hypervisor),它负责在物理硬件与虚拟机之间抽象出一层,管理并分配资源
Windows 7本身并不直接内置Hypervisor功能,但微软随后发布的Windows Virtual PC和XP Mode(专为运行Windows XP应用程序设计)可作为在Win7上运行虚拟机的解决方案之一
此外,业界知名的虚拟化软件如VMware Workstation、Oracle VirtualBox等也广泛支持Windows 7,提供了更为强大和灵活的虚拟化选项
二、Windows Virtual PC与XP Mode安装指南 2.1 系统要求与准备 - 操作系统:Windows 7 Professional、Enterprise或Ultimate版本(家庭版不支持)
- 硬件要求:至少2GB RAM,建议4GB或以上;CPU支持硬件虚拟化技术(如Intel VT-x或AMD-V)
- 下载资源:从微软官方网站下载Windows Virtual PC和Windows XP Mode安装包
2.2 安装步骤 1.安装Windows Virtual PC: - 双击下载的安装程序,按照向导提示完成安装
过程中可能需要重启计算机
2.安装Windows XP Mode(可选,但需先安装Virtual PC): - 下载并运行XP Mode安装包,安装程序会自动检测并配置所需的虚拟硬盘文件
- 安装完成后,通过Windows Virtual PC管理器启动XP Mode虚拟机,完成首次配置(如设置管理员密码)
2.3 配置与优化 - 虚拟机设置:在Windows Virtual PC管理器中,可以调整虚拟机的内存分配、虚拟硬盘大小等参数,以适应不同应用需求
- 集成功能:确保安装了Virtual PC的集成服务,这将增强虚拟机与宿主机之间的交互能力,如共享文件夹、剪贴板同步等
- 性能调优:关闭不必要的后台程序和服务,确保宿主机资源得到合理分配,提升虚拟机运行效率
三、使用第三方虚拟化软件:以Oracle VirtualBox为例 虽然Windows Virtual PC提供了便捷的虚拟机解决方案,但其功能相对有限
对于追求更高性能和更多功能的用户,Oracle VirtualBox是一个不错的选择
3.1 下载与安装 - 访问Oracle VirtualBox官方网站,下载与Windows 7兼容的最新版本安装包
- 运行安装程序,按照提示完成安装
3.2 创建虚拟机 1.启动VirtualBox:打开VirtualBox管理器
2.新建虚拟机:点击“新建”按钮,按照向导提示设置虚拟机名称、操作系统类型(如Windows、Linux等)、版本以及内存大小
3.创建虚拟硬盘:选择“创建虚拟硬盘”,可以选择动态分配或固定大小,根据实际需求设定硬盘大小
3.3 安装操作系统 - 挂载ISO镜像:在虚拟机设置中,将目标操作系统的ISO安装镜像文件挂载到虚拟光驱
- 启动虚拟机:启动虚拟机,按照屏幕提示完成操作系统的安装过程
3.4 高级配置与优化 - 网络设置:根据需要配置NAT、桥接或仅主机网络模式,以实现虚拟机与宿主机、外部网络的通信
- 共享文件夹:设置共享文件夹,方便在虚拟机与宿主机之间传输文件
- USB控制器:启用USB控制器支持,允许虚拟机直接访问USB设备
- 性能调整:通过调整虚拟机CPU核心数、启用PAE/NX等高级选项,进一步优化虚拟机性能
四、虚拟机应用场景与优势 4.1 软件开发与测试 虚拟机为开发者提供了一个隔离的测试环境,无需担心软件对宿主机的影响,便于快速部署、调试和回滚
4.2 系统兼容性 在不影响当前系统稳定性的前提下,通过虚拟机运行旧版软件或操作系统,解决兼容性问题
4.3 安全隔离 在虚拟机中执行可能存在风险的程序或访问不可信网络,有效隔离潜在威胁,保护宿主机安全
4.4 教育与培训 虚拟机为学习新操作系统、软件操作提供了低成本、低风险的环境,适合教育培训场景
五、结语 在Windows 7环境下安装和使用虚拟机,不仅能够极大地拓展系统的功能边界,还能有效提升工作效率和资源利用率
无论是通过Windows Virtual PC的简单快速部署,还是借助Oracle VirtualBox等第三方软件的强大功能,用户都能找到适合自己的虚拟化解决方案
随着虚拟化技术的不断进步,未来这一领域将带来更多创新应用和价值,值得我们持续关注和探索
通过本文的指南,相信每位Windows 7用户都能轻松搭建起自己的虚拟化世界,享受技术带来的无限可能
VMware配置外网全攻略
Win7系统内置虚拟机安装指南:轻松打造多系统环境
Git在Win10虚拟机中的路径配置指南
VMware启动系统缓慢,优化攻略来袭!
掌握VMware Tools命令,优化虚拟机性能
15虚拟机Win7系统安装与下载指南
虚拟机安装Win10实操教程
VMware启动系统缓慢,优化攻略来袭!
15虚拟机Win7系统安装与下载指南
Windows11精简虚拟机版:高效轻量,打造专属极速系统体验
虚拟机中Win7显存优化指南
Win7下安装XP虚拟机难题解析
Win7虚拟机优化指南:轻松加载并美化你的桌面图标
揭秘Win7虚拟机文件存储位置
Win10系统下轻松搭建Win7虚拟机:双系统体验一键达成
“虚拟机装不了XP?试试Win7吧!”
虚拟机中搭建Windows 2003系统:复古体验与实用技巧指南
Win7虚拟机镜像包:一键安装教程
Win8电脑能否通过虚拟机安装Win10系统?全面解析